The day after President Obama made candid remarks on the Trayvon Martin case, millions of Americans who believe the system failed are holding Justice for Trayvon vigils in over 100 cities. Rev. Jesse Jackson, Sr. and Rep. Gregory Meeks, D-N.Y., join Ed Schultz to talk about the renewed dialogue on race.
